Comprehending Official Agents
A official agent acts as a crucial connection among a business and the state, ensuring that essential legal documents, including lawsuits and formal correspondence, are appropriately received. This entity or organization acts on the part of the business, receiving service of process and other important notifications. Having a official agent is more than a legal requirement for LLCs and corporations but also a prudent move to maintain compliance with state regulations.
Registered agent services offer a variety of advantages, including confidentiality and convenience. By appointing a certified agent, businesses can keep their location off public records, protecting the owner's personal information from public view. This aspect is particularly advantageous for home-based businesses or those seeking to maintain a level of privacy. Moreover, a qualified registered agent can help businesses manage crucial deadlines, such as annual report filings and compliance reminders.

Representative Criteria and Adherence
Establishing a official agent for your enterprise is essential for ensuring adherence with state regulations. Each state has distinct agent standards, which generally comprise the agent's physical presence in the state where the company is established. This means that a company must designate a registered agent who has a physical street address in that state, not just a postal box. This local presence enables the registered agent to accept court documents, government notifications, and service of process on behalf of the enterprise.
In addition to the physical presence requirement, registered agents must be on hand during standard operating hours to receive any court papers. Failure to meet these availability requirements can cause missed notifications, potentially causing negative consequences such as default judgments or legal complications. Many organizations opt to hire a specialized registered agent service to ensure they comply with these standards continuously, thereby ensuring their business operations and legal standing.

Updating Your Registered Agent
If the need occurs to alter your registered agent, it's crucial to follow your state's specific requirements to guarantee compliance. Usually, businesses must complete a registered agent change form and send it to the appropriate state office. This procedure can change in difficulty depending on the state regulations and whether you are using a local registered agent or a nationwide registered agent service. Verify to meticulously review the registered agent requirements in your state to avoid any potential lapses in compliance.
